Webb1 jan. 2009 · As you know, the SCS/NRCS method almost always uses a 24-hour storm. Although these procedures can be used with a shorter storm, there generally isn't any benefit to doing so, since the 24-hour disribution contains all the shorter storms. In effect, the 6-hour storm is contained at the center of the 24-hour storm. Webb23 apr. 2015 · The Chicago Storm method is used to calculate design rainfalls of urban storm water infrastructures.
